
改进的卫星网络多路径并行传输算法 被引量:4

Improved algorithm of concurrent multi-path transfer for satellite networks
摘要 针对传统多路径并行传输(concurrent multi-path transfer,CMT)协议无法适应卫星网络高误码特性,提出了一种CMT改进算法。首先,在缓解接收端缓存阻塞的基础上,根据链路中传输的传输序列号(trans mission sequence number,TSN)相对连续的分组时延抖动,正确判断网络的拥塞状况;然后,接收端选取返回时延最短的路径,将拥塞因子及时反馈给源端,源端调节相应链路的拥塞窗口,调整注入网络的数据量。仿真结果表明:本文算法在缓解因卫星链路差异造成的接收缓存阻塞的同时,能够根据网络状况自适应区分拥塞与误码,实现链路的高效利用。相对于传统CMT协议,改进的CMT协议在网络吞吐量、窗口抖动、时延和丢包率等方面都有明显提高。 Aiming at the traditional concurrent multi-path transfer(CMT) protocol cannot adapt to the high bit error characteristics of satellite networks,an improved CMT algorithm is proposed.Firstly,based on alleviating the receiver blocking,the network congestion status is corrrectly judged according to the delay of relatively continuous packet which is numbered by transmission sequence number(TSN).Then a path with the shortest delay is selected by the receiver and the congestion factor is feedback to the sender.The sender adjusts the corresponding congestive window and the quantity of data injected into the network.Simulation results show that the proposed algorithm achieves good distinction between congestion and error according to network conditions,while the receiver blocking caused by different satellite links is also alleviated.Compared with the traditional CMT protocol,the proposed algorithm can effectively improve performances such as network throughput,window jitter,delay and packet loss rate.
出处 《系统工程与电子技术》 EI CSCD 北大核心 2012年第3期582-587,共6页 Systems Engineering and Electronics
基金 国家自然科学基金(61171053 61003236 60973139 61003039) 江苏省科技支撑计划(BE2010197 BE2010198) 江苏省级现代服务业发展专项资金 教育部博士学科点专项科研基金(20103223120007) 江苏省自然科学基金(BK2011755) 江苏省高校自然科学研究计划(11KJB520016 10KJB520013 10KJB520014) 高校科研成果产业化推进工程项目(JH10-14)) 江苏高校科技创新计划项目(CX10B-196Z 197Z 200Z) 江苏省计算机信息处理技术重点实验室基金(KJS1022)资助课题
关键词 卫星网络 高误码 丢包识别 多路径并行传输 satellite network high bit error loss differentiation concurrent multi-path transmission(CMT)
